Commit 00100c04 authored by Sergio Gonzalez Diaz's avatar Sergio Gonzalez Diaz
Browse files

test coverage

parent 97abdd33
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-47,7 +47,7 @@ unit test monitoring:
    # - docker exec -i $IMAGE_NAME bash -c "COVERAGE_FILE=.coverage.$IMAGE_NAME coverage run -m pytest --log-level=INFO --verbose $IMAGE_NAME/tests/test_unitary.py --junitxml=/opt/results/report.xml; ls"
    # - docker exec -i $IMAGE_NAME bash -c "coverage run --rcfile=/opt/results/.coveragerc --append -m pytest --log-level=INFO --verbose --junitxml=/opt/results/report.xml $IMAGE_NAME/tests/test_unitary.py; ls -a /opt/results" 
    # - coverage report --rcfile=$CI_PROJECT_DIR/coverage/.coveragerc --sort cover --show-missing --skip-covered
    - docker exec -i $IMAGE_NAME bash -c "./coverage.sh $IMAGE_NAME; ls -a; mv $IMAGE_NAME_coverage.xml /opt/results; mv $IMAGE_NAME_report.xml /opt/results; mv coverage/.coverage /opt/results/.coverage.$IMAGE_NAME" 
    - docker exec -i $IMAGE_NAME bash -c "./coverage.sh $IMAGE_NAME; ls -a; mv ${IMAGE_NAME}_coverage.xml /opt/results; mv ${IMAGE_NAME}_report.xml /opt/results; mv coverage/.coverage /opt/results/.coverage.$IMAGE_NAME" 
    - ls -a $PWD/src/$IMAGE_NAME/tests
    # - coverage combine 
    # - coverage report --rcfile=.coveragerc
@@ -69,8 +69,8 @@ unit test monitoring:
  artifacts:
      when: always
      reports:
        junit: src/$IMAGE_NAME/tests/$IMAGE_NAME_report.xml
        cobertura: src/$IMAGE_NAME/tests/$IMAGE_NAME_coverage.xml
        junit: src/$IMAGE_NAME/tests/${IMAGE_NAME}_report.xml
        cobertura: src/$IMAGE_NAME/tests/${IMAGE_NAME}_coverage.xml

# Deployment of the service in Kubernetes Cluster
deploy monitoring: